MAD-HR is seeking HR Consultants at all levels, from entry-level to Senior, to join our team on a full-time, permanent hybrid basis, based in Ipswich, Suffolk (with flexibility to travel to clients across the region).

Why MAD-HR:

MAD-HR is a leading provider of outsourced HR and Learning & Development services, working closely with clients across sectors and sizes. We help organisations deliver HR with confidence, offering expert guidance, operational support, and strategic insight. Joining MAD-HR means being part of a collaborative, values-led team guided by our PARIS values: Passion, Accountability, Results, Integrity, and Simplicity. You will work with a diverse client portfolio, enjoy a blend of home-based and client-facing work, and contribute to projects that shape people strategies, cultures, and long-term success.

Benefits:

  • Competitive Salary: from Β£35,000 per annum, depending on experience
  • Holiday: 33 days including Bank Holidays
  • Pension: Contributory scheme, auto-enrolment applies
  • Employee extras such as: Healthcare and Life Cover, career development, training opportunities, flexible working, and the chance to work on impactful HR and L&D projects.

About the role:

As an HR Consultant, you will deliver outsourced HR support across the full employee lifecycle, from strategic planning to day-to-day operational advice. You will advise and support managers on employee relations, organisational change, and HR initiatives, while identifying potential learning and development needs to be addressed with our dedicated L&D team. Building trusted client relationships, representing MAD-HR externally, and identifying opportunities to add value are central to this role. You will work autonomously while collaborating with internal teams to deliver high-quality, consistent HR solutions. Working hours are 9am 5pm, with some flexibility for networking and events.

Main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Deliver end-to-end HR support across the employee lifecycle, including strategic planning, employee relations, and change management.
  • Design and implement People Plans and 90-day action plans tailored to client needs.
  • Advise and support managers on complex employee issues and organisational change initiatives.
  • Identify L&D needs and collaborate with the Learning & Development team to deliver tailored programmes.
  • Build strong client relationships, identify opportunities to add value, and represent MAD-HR at external events.

About you:

As an HR Consultant, you will be CIPD qualified (minimum Level 5), ideally supported by a relevant degree, with at least 3 years experience as an HR Business Partner, HR Manager, or equivalent. You should have a strong commercial mindset, experience delivering HR initiatives across industries, excellent communication and influencing skills, and up-to-date knowledge of employment law and best practice. Organised, resilient, proactive, and confident working autonomously, you will have a track record of achieving positive outcomes for clients. Experience in training delivery, HR systems/CRM, or AI in HR is desirable. You will need to have access to own car to travel to clients and events.
